Progressive house is a derivative of house music that developed in the 1990s primarily in the UK and other European countries, and today it’s recognized as a subgenre of EDM.
At its inception, the term began to be used among influential producers to describe experimental sound-making and attempts that diverged from the methods of the original house music.
Its sound is close to trance and melodic house & techno, and it remains persistently popular.

InsomniaFaithless

This is a track released as a single in 1995 by the British dance group Faithless.
It became a hit around the world, reaching No.
1 on the charts in countries such as the United States, the United Kingdom, Norway, and Switzerland.
In 1998, DJ Magazine selected it for their “Top 100 Club Tunes.”

Knock You OutBingo Players

A track by Bingo Players, the Dutch dance/electro house duo consisting of Paul Bäumer and Maarten Hoogstraten.
It was released in 2014, after Paul passed away from the cancer he had long been battling in 2013, and when Maarten announced he would continue Bingo Players as a solo act.
